Compensation:
Estimated Gross Income

As an ENT in Trail, you'll earn between $350,000-$500,000, thanks to the fee-for-service model MOCAP level 2.


RSA Incentives

Recruitment incentive: $15,000
Relocation: $9,000 if moving within BC, $12,000 within Canada, and $15,000 from outside Canada.
Fee premium: 11.48%
Annual retention fee: $17,421
RCME funding: $600 for up to 2 years in Trail, $3,600 during your 3rd and 4th year, and $6,600 after 4 years, in addition to the Doctors of BC CME funds.

The above numbers are based on a full-time position and may be prorated for physicians working less than full time. Rural incentives are subject to change and current rates are confirmed at the time of offer.


Kootenay Boundary Regional Hospital:

With a steadfast commitment to the health and wellness of the 85,000 residents across the region, Kootenay Boundary Regional Hospital (KBRH) guarantees personalized and comprehensive care for each member of our community.

Our capabilities extend from providing round-the-clock emergency and trauma care to specialized units for intensive care, acute medical conditions, renal dialysis, and neonatal intensive care. This means we’re equipped to handle the most critical demands with precision and compassion, ensuring no need goes unmet.

Transitioning from emergency to specialized care, the expertise of our dedicated specialists encompasses areas like ophthalmology, otolaryngology, orthopedic surgery, pediatrics, plastic surgery, psychiatry, urology, general surgery, obstetrics & gynecology, neurology, oncology, and internal medicine. Their knowledge and skills make them the cornerstone of our healthcare services and patient outcomes.

Central to our mission is the 24-hour High Acuity Response Team (HART), which highlights our role as the regional hub, offering expert care to critically ill and injured patients. This underscores our position as the key healthcare facility in the region, ready and equipped to tackle high-acuity cases with skill and care.
